Aina Abdul Justifies Her RM1.2k Concert Ticket Price In Comparison To Justin Bieber & Yuna

Concerts are one of the most exciting events one can attend. Everyone wants to see their favourite artist live in concert even if the price for the tickets are expensive. After over 2 years of living in the pandemic, many are craving to experience live concerts again.

Malaysian singer Aina Abdul recently announced her upcoming concert “A Night With Aina Abdul 2.0” at Istana Budaya and tickets are already up for grabs but fans were shocked to discover just how expensive these tickets are.

SOURCE: TICKET2U

Fans took to social media to express just how shocked they are to find that Aina Abdul’s concert tickets can cost up to RM1,246.96. The cheapest ticket cost RM109 which means there’s almost 1000% gap between the cheapest and the most expensive. The tickets that cost RM1,246.96 are for the “Sumpah” Gold Seats.

Many shared their dissatisfaction over the prices for the concert tickets and even compared them to the prices of other artists such as Yuna and Justin Bieber. Yuna once performed at Istana Budaya back in 2013 with ticket prices ranging from RM80 to RM450.

With Justin Bieber being an international superstar and performing at a huge venue, it’s understandable as to why his concert tickets would cost a lot. The Canadian singer is coming to town later this year with his tickets costing from RM288 to RM2,088.

Despite the backlash, Aina still stands by her ticket prices. The “Sumpah” hitmaker said she understands everyone’s concerns and explained that she took the risk of using her own pocket money to make the concert happen as she’s handling her own career independently, which would justify the prices for the tickets.

“To those who have attended the previous 1.0 showcase will know that I take my performances very seriously,” she said. The singer, who is known for her powerful  vocals, over-the-top costumes and stage visuals, said that she’ll give 300% of her heart and soul into the show and promises that the prices for the tickets will be worth it.
